## Deployment

The Emberline firmware update channel promotes builds from staging to the stable ring only after the canary ring reports a 48-hour clean window. Reviewers should confirm that the rollout percentage gates are preserved in any change, since devices in the Torvik fleet cannot roll back over-the-air. Signing keys are rotated out of band. The channel daemon loads its settings from the block below at boot.

config for bawef-tajof:
RALMIR_PIN=7092
RALMIR_METRICS_HOST=metrics.ralmir.paliqcorp.corp
RALMIR_LOG_LEVEL=error
RALMIR_TENANT=tamix

Isolation alone is insufficient: a syntactically valid formula can still exhaust CPU or memory through unbounded recursion or string concatenation. We therefore enforce hard ceilings checked at every interpreter step, chosen so legitimate spreadsheet workloads (measured across the Fenmore pilot corpus) pass with wide margin while pathological inputs terminate within one scheduler tick. Reviewers should scrutinize these limits carefully; they are listed here.

constants for yagaf-taweg:
WEIGHTS = {
    "belael": 881,
    "pelael": 167,
    "ulaix": 116,
}

For the sales leads' reference: I'm passing ownership of the Tamberline retail pilot to my successor effective month-end. Status: eleven of fourteen stores are live with the Solvane shelf units; sell-through is tracking 12% above forecast. Outstanding items are the returns process and co-marketing terms, both mid-negotiation. Tamberline's buying team expects a go/no-go recommendation from us within six weeks. Keep pipeline conversations with other chains on hold until then. Strategic context is appended below.

board note of kadug-tawig: Only 5 of the 100 pilot accounts renewed Oliath, so a churn review is set for April 15.